When hippos defecate in the water during the daytime, their dungwhich is rich in nutrientswashes through the waterways and delivers important elements like nitrogen and phosphorus to other species in the ecosystem. Historically, hippos lived all over the African continent, but in the 21st century, they only live in East Africa and in restricted, scattered locations across central and West Africa. Although their name comes from the Greek for river horsebecause of the time they spend in the watertheir closest living relatives are whales, dolphins, and pigs. As ecosystem engineersa species whose presence changes, creates, destroys, or maintains a habitatthe loss of hippos also affects the wider ecosystem. In the areas where the waste then builds up, it can reach such a high concentration that most species cannot survive the resulting high levels of algae and low levels of oxygen. Their skin may be thick but it is extremely sensitive and can easily burn or dry out in the fierce African sun.
